Discusses the transmission of values in the mass media. Includes examples from movies and television programs.

The media has often attracted both the interest and anger of Christians. It suggests powerful ways of communicating the gospel while also promoting anti-Christian values. An appropriate Christian response to the challenges and possibilities posed by the media requires a sound understanding of its powers and limitations. This book offers the reader insights into how the media shapes values, and how audiences respond. It challenges some of the myths that have inhibited the effective use of the media by Christians, and discusses how the media may serve the Church in positive ways.

Reynaud, Daniel 1999, Media Values: Christian Perspectives on the Mass Media, Avondale Academic Press, Cooranbong, New South Wales.
